Assuming the CCS implementation in some 20% of the cement production capacity in 2030 and up to 40% in 2050, then power demand for cement plants would increase to 115130 kWh/t cement in 2030 and to 115145 kWh/t cement in 2050.

Specific Water Consumption (in Russian, gidromodul''), the average water consumption per hectare of sown area of a crop during a given period of time. The specific water consumption (q) is expressed in liters per second (l/sec) per hectare (ha). In recent years, we have introduced a water reporting system at all of our company''s cement plants. The specific water consumption amounted to roughly 307 litres per tonne of cement in 2017. In 2015, we also started to introduce key figures on water reporting in our aggregates and readymixed concrete business lines.
